Job Summary

Ping Identity is seeking a Technical Writer III to join our extraordinary documentation team. Reporting to one of the technical documentation managers, you'll be working on technical content for various audiences within a Docs-as-Code environment.

You will:

  • Collaborate with subject matter experts, engineers, and product teams to define, design, create, and maintain core documentation for Ping Identity's products and services
  • Deliver documentation for cloud-based services and on-premise software aimed at different audiences, including end-users, admins, developers, integrators, and DevOps
  • Investigate, research, and learn our products and the standards they depend on
  • Translate complex technical concepts into clear, concise, and user-friendly content, including real-life examples and use cases
  • Work with AsciiDoc in a Docs-as-Code authoring and publishing environment using Git
  • Follow the software development life cycle process closely to anticipate and ascertain documentation needs

You have:

  • At least three years spent technical writing
  • Experience with markdown languages, version control tools, and integrated development environments (IDEs)
  • Experience managing multiple projects simultaneously, meeting deadlines and quality standards with minimal supervision
  • Ability to learn unfinished, new, complex software fast with little help
  • Prior experience or exposure to software development, including familiarity with Agile development methodologies
  • Experience with Jira and Confluence or similar project management platforms
  • Demonstrated ability to collaborate effectively face to face and remotely

You have the advantage if you have experience:

  • Working in a Docs-as-Code environment
  • Scripting/programming, such as Java, Bash, Python, or JavaScript
  • Building, installing, configuring, and debugging client and server software
  • Documenting identity and access management applications for power users
  • Documenting for a developer audience, especially API documentation
  • Adapting and demonstrating a willingness to learn new technologies and tools

What you need to know about the Toronto Tech Scene

Although home to some of the biggest names in tech, including Google, Microsoft and Amazon, Toronto has established itself as one of the largest startup ecosystems in the world. And with over 2,000 startups — more than 30 percent of the country's total startups — Toronto continues to attract new businesses. Be it helping entrepreneurs manage their finances, simplifying business operations by automating payroll or assisting pharmaceutical companies in launching new drugs, the city's tech scene is just getting started.
